Max Beckmann's 'Reclining Nude' (1927) is one of his powerful Weimar-era figures — a woman stretched on a couch rendered in the blunt contour and flattened colour that the German Expressionist distilled in the years between the wars. Oil on canvas, Art Institute of Chicago.
